    Hi!

    Some answers:
    @DrNicket: shuffle should work properly since version 1.4.1
    I have no problems with it: when I press L I go back to the previous random track...
    Can you confirm your problem, please?
    Battery life depends from CPU speed. At 68Mhz my battery (2 years old) lasts more than 10 hour.

    @aero9: to compile version 1.5.0 you need libMad, zLib and libPNG.
    zLib and libPNG are only required for the splashscreen (for the pspsource coding competition). Sorry, I forgot to mention this in the readme.
